#d4a629 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4a629 is composed of 83.1% red, 65.1%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.7% magenta, 80.7%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 43.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 49.6%. #d4a629 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#a94d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#d4a629 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4a629 has RGB values of R:212, G:166,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.81,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13936169.

Shades and Tints of #d4a629
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0c03 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4a629
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868277 is the less saturated color, while #fbb802 is the most saturated one.
